The National Monuments Service's description

At the NW end of a low ridge in rough pasture. Raised approximately oval-shaped area (dims. 41.8m NW-SE; 30.6m NE-SW) enclosed by two close-set concentric rings of large slabs and boulders (max H 0.6m). The earth and rubble which presumably occupied the intervening space (Wth. 1.2m - 2m) does not survive. The double kerb is punctuated by a number of gaps of various sizes. From SSW-W-WNW the perimeter has been incorporated into a NW-SE field boundary. At N, adjacent to a wide gap, is a single stone set traversly to the remainder of the kerb stones which may mark the original entrance location.
